Studies On Chemical Constituents From The Seed Of Cuminum Cyminum L.(?)

Cuminum cyminum L.belongs to Cuminum Genus of the Umbelliferae family.It is native to North Africa and Mediterranean coastal areas and now is largely distributed in Xinjiang,Inner Mongolia and Gansu in China.The seeds of C.cyminum are also known as cumin or Sabbath fennel in Uyghur,and fragrant celery in Tibetan.In addition to being an important seasoning in barbecue or cooking,the seeds of C.cyminum are often used by different ethnic groups in China to treat digestive diseases,such as indigestion,stomachache,hernia,anorexia,distention of stomach,etc.The extract of the seeds is one of the important raw materials in the Formula of Carly Cumin Tincture,which is recently used to treat vitiligo in clinic.The current reports on the chemical compositions of the seeds of C.cyminum focus on the extraction and separation of volatile oil,and found that cumalaldehyde was the most abundant ingredient in the oil.In vivo and in vitro bioactivity test results show that cumalaldehyde has middle insecticidal,antibacterial,and antioxidant activities,and is one of the main active ingredients in this herb.In addition to volatile oil,some flavonoids and their glycosides,polyphenols,and terpenoids that are common in other plants have also been little reported in cumin seeds.In our previous study,some cuminaldehyde derivatives and polyphenols with novel structures and significant anti-inflammatory activities we were found.In order to find more new cuminaldehyde derivatives or polyphenols,and provide compounds for subsequent biological activity screening,we continue to conduct a systematic phytochemical study on the unfinished subfractions of Lu Huang.From this phytochemical study,31 pure compounds were acquired,and the structures of which were elucidated to be apigenin(WZ-1),luteolin(WZ-2),apigenin-7-O-?-D-glucopyranoside(WZ-3),apigenin-4'-O-?-D-glucopyranoside(WZ-4),luteolin-7-O-?-D-glucopyranoside(WZ-5),luteoin-4'-O-?-D-glucopyranoside(WZ-6),luteoin-3'-O-?-D-glucopyranoside(WZ-7),chrysoeriod-7-O-?-D-glucopyranoside(WZ-8),luteolin-3',4'-dimethoxy-7-O-?-D-glucopyranoside(WZ-9),acacetin-7-rutinoside(WZ-10),diosmin(WZ-11),apigenin-7-O-?-D-(6"-O-acetyl)-glucopyranoside(WZ-12),agriflavone(WZ-13),narirutin(WZ-14),hesperidin(WZ-15),(R)-p-(2-hydroxy-1-methyl ethy)-benzoic acid(WZ-16),(R)-p-cymen-9-yl-O-?-D-glucopyranoside(WZ-17),(4-isopropylbenzyl)-proline(WZ-18),(4-isopropylbenzyl)-valine(WZ-19),salicylic acid(WZ-20),polydatin(WZ-21),torachrysone-8-O-?-D-glucopyranoside(WZ-22),emodin-8-O-?-D-glucopyranoside(WZ-23),cuminoid E(WZ-24),cuminoid E1(WZ-25),cuminoid E2(WZ-26),[1,4-bis(4-hydroxyphenyl)butane-1,4-dione]-4-O-?-D-glucopyranoside(WZ-27),cuminoside A(WZ-28),Byzantionoside B(WZ-29),(6R,7E,9R)-9-hydroxymegastigman-4,7-dien-3-one-9-O-?-D-glucopyranoside(WZ-30),blumenol C-9-O-?-D-apiofuranosyl-(1?6)-?-D-glucopyranoside(WZ-31).Among them,the compounds WZ-25,WZ-26,WZ-27 were the new phenols;WZ-18,WZ-19 were firstly isolated as new natural compounds;and compounds WZ-4,WZ-7,WZ-8,WZ-9,WZ-13,WZ-17,WZ-20,WZ-22,WZ-23,WZ-29,WZ-30,WZ-31 were isolated for the first time from the Cuminum genus.In this paper,the chemical constituents in the seeds of C.cyminum were further investigated,which enriched the amount of compounds in this herb,and provided a material basis for the further biological activity evaluation and quality standard improvement.
